Construct Validity
A measure of how well a test or tool assesses the construct it claims to measure, indicating the appropriateness of inferences made from test scores.
True Score
The actual score that accurately reflects the variable being measured, without measurement error.
Observed Score
The actual score obtained by a participant on a test or measurement tool.
Actual Score
The true or observed value obtained from a measurement or assessment, not adjusted or transformed.
